Abstract

his study aims to describe Batak Toba culture-based deep learning activities combined with differentiated learning in improving junior high school students' higher order thinking skills (HOTS). This study is descriptive qualitative with a case study approach. The research subjects were 26 eighth-grade students at Budi Murni 3 Junior High School in Medan who participated in learning activities using three types of Batak Toba culture-based worksheets on the material of discovering and proving the Pythagorean theorem in accordance with the students' ability levels. Data were collected through observation of student activities, student work results, and final tests, then analysed based on HOTS indicators: analysis, evaluation, and creation. The results showed that the learning activities went very well with a student engagement rate of 95%. The integration of Batak Toba culture, particularly the Ulos motif, helped students understand the abstract concept of the Pythagorean theorem more concretely, while differentiated learning provided space for students with different abilities to develop according to their potential. Thus, deep learning based on local culture, combined with effective differentiation, is effective in improving HOTS while supporting the implementation of the Merdeka Curriculum.

Abstract

Penelitian ini dilakukan untuk menganalisis kemampuan berpikir kreatif siswa kelas VII SMP berdasarkan kepribadian ektrovert dan introvert yang dibelajarkan dengan Model Pembelajaran Berdasarkan Masalah. Jenis penelitian ini adalah penelitian deskriptif kualitatif dengan tahapan analisis data terdiri dari pengumpulan data, kondensasi data, penyajian data, dan penarikan kesimpulan. Pada penelitian ini, populasi yang digunakan yaitu siswa kelas VII SMP Negeri 4 Medan dengan sampel penelitian adalah 5 siswa ekstrovert dan 5 siswa introvert yang ditentukan berdasarkan teknik puporsive sampling. Instrumen penelitian adalah angket kepribadian siswa ekstrovert introvert, tes kemampuan berpikir kreatif, lembar pedoman wawancara, dan lembar observasi keterlaksanaan pembelajaran. Hasil penelitian ini adalah kemampuan berpikir kreatif siswa introvert lebih baik dibandingkan siswa ekstrovert pada indikator fluency, flexibility, originality, dan elaboration. Perbedaan kemampuan berpikir kreatif siswa terletak pada banyak jawaban dan proses peyelesaiannya. Siswa introvert mampu menghasilkan lebih dari satu penyelesaian, dengan cara bervariasi, dengan caranya sendiri, dan tahapan penyelesaiannya terstruktur dan terperinci. Sedangkan siswa ekstrovert hanya memberikan sebuah jawaban, sehingga caranya belum bervariasi, dan jawabannya  masih umum. Ditinjau dari keaktifan selama proses pembelajaran, siswa ekstrovert lebih aktif, kepercayaan dirinya tinggi, bersosialisasi dengan baik, dan aktif bertanya jawab. Sedangkan siswa  introvert lebih pasif, cenderung menyendiri, kepercayaan dirnya rendah, dan pemalu.

Abstract

This research aims to improve students' ability to understand mathematical concepts at SMP Negeri 21 Medan by applying the Discovery Learning learning model. This research is classroom action research carried out in two cycles. The subjects of this research were students of VIII-5 SMP Negeri 21 Medan with a total of 31 students. Each cycle consists of 4 stages, namely planning, implementation, observation/evaluation and reflection. The results of the research show that students' ability to understand mathematical concepts can increase after implementing the discovery learning model. The increase was obtained through the average student score from 57.52 in the poor category, increasing in the first cycle to 68.11 in the poor category and increasing in the second cycle to 77.81 in the sufficient category. Improvement was also obtained from students' classical abilities, where in the first cycle 16 students (51.61%) completed it. Then, in cycle II, it was found that 27 students (87.1%) had completed classically. So it is concluded that the application of the Discovery Learning learning model can improve the ability to understand mathematical concepts of students in class VIII SMP Negeri 21 Medan.

Abstract

The aim of this research is to conduct a study of the ELECTRE method as a support in decision making to obtain the best decision alternative from a number of decision alternatives. This research also aims to determine which bank alternative is the best alternative for stock investment using the ELECTRE method. The data used is secondary data obtained from bank financial reports for 2023 which is an alternative. The alternative banks used consist of 4 large banks in Indonesia. Meanwhile, the criteria used consist of 5 financial ratios, namely Return on Assets, Return on Equity, Price to Book Value, Price to Earning Ratio, and Debt to Equity Ratio. The results of this research show that BBNI shares are the best alternative bank for stock investment. The conclusion that can be obtained is that the ELECTRE method is effective for use as a support in decision making because the decision alternative that will be obtained is the best decision alternative that has a level of suitability above the suitability threshold and also at the same time has a level of nonconformity below the nonconformity threshold.
